Why Public Wi‑Fi Is Risky
Public hotspots are shared environments. Unlike your home or office network, you usually do not know who operates the network, who else is connected, or whether the hotspot itself is genuine.
Common risks include:
- Fake Wi‑Fi hotspots: Attackers create a network with a name similar to the real café or airport Wi‑Fi.
- Man‑in‑the‑Middle attacks: A malicious actor positions themselves between your device and the internet to intercept traffic.
- Session hijacking: Attackers steal session tokens from websites or apps to gain unauthorized access.
- Unencrypted traffic exposure: If an app or website is poorly configured, your data may be visible on the network.
- Credential theft: Login details entered on compromised connections may be captured.
For travelers from Israel working in South Korea, these risks increase when handling business email, banking logins, cloud dashboards, customer data, or internal company tools over open Wi‑Fi.
What a Dedicated IP VPN Does
A VPN encrypts your internet connection and routes your traffic through a secure server. A Dedicated IP VPN goes one step further by assigning you an IP address that is not shared with many other users.
This matters because a dedicated IP can offer:
- More consistent access to work platforms
- Fewer verification challenges and suspicious-login alerts
- Better control for business tools that allow trusted IP whitelisting
- Reduced risk of being affected by the behavior of unknown users on shared VPN IPs
For remote workers, a Dedicated IP VPN combines privacy and stability. While no tool can make you invulnerable, it is a strong layer of defense when used correctly.
How a Dedicated IP VPN Helps Prevent MitM Attacks
A Man‑in‑the‑Middle attack happens when an attacker intercepts communication between your device and a website, app, or service. On public Wi‑Fi, this can occur through rogue access points, DNS spoofing, ARP spoofing, or packet sniffing.
A Dedicated IP VPN helps by:
1. Encrypting Traffic End-to-End Between Your Device and the VPN Server
When connected to a VPN, your data is wrapped in a secure encrypted tunnel. This makes it much harder for attackers on the same Wi‑Fi network to inspect your traffic.
2. Reducing Exposure on Open Networks
Even if you accidentally join a compromised coffee shop or airport hotspot, your traffic is protected inside the VPN tunnel, limiting what nearby attackers can see.
3. Improving Trust and Session Stability
With a dedicated IP, websites and services see a more consistent login origin. This can reduce security triggers that happen when your IP constantly changes, especially on shared VPN networks.
4. Supporting Safer Remote Access
If your employer restricts access by IP address, a dedicated IP can be added to an allowlist, creating a more controlled remote access environment.

Active Session Protection: Why It Matters for Travelers
Many people think protecting a password is enough. It is not. Attackers often target active sessions, meaning they try to steal the authentication cookies or tokens that keep you logged in after entering your credentials.
This is especially dangerous on public Wi‑Fi because:
- You may stay logged into business tools for long periods
- Mobile apps often maintain persistent sessions
- Travelers may switch between networks frequently
- Attackers can exploit weak or unsecured session handling
A good Dedicated IP VPN can support active session protection by stabilizing your connection environment and encrypting traffic while your session is live. Combined with secure websites using HTTPS and modern apps, this lowers the chance of session theft on public hotspots.
Still, VPN protection should be paired with these habits:
- Log out of sensitive accounts when finished
- Avoid staying logged into banking or admin panels unnecessarily
- Use multi-factor authentication
- Clear cookies on shared or risky networks if needed
- Keep apps and browsers updated
Best Practices for Securing Coffee Shop Wi‑Fi
Coffee shops are popular workspaces, but they are also casual environments where users let their guard down.
Use this checklist:
Before Connecting
- Confirm the exact Wi‑Fi name with staff
- Avoid networks without passwords unless absolutely necessary
- Disable auto-join for open networks on your phone and laptop
Once Connected
- Start your Dedicated IP VPN immediately
- Verify the VPN is active before opening email, cloud storage, or work tools
- Use only HTTPS websites
- Turn off file sharing, AirDrop visibility, and network discovery
- Keep your firewall enabled
While Working
- Avoid accessing highly sensitive systems if the network feels unreliable
- Watch for repeated disconnects, certificate warnings, or forced login prompts
- Do not leave devices unattended, even briefly
A dedicated IP is especially useful in cafés because it can reduce account lockouts or suspicious activity checks from services that dislike frequent IP changes.
Best Practices for Securing Airport Wi‑Fi
Airports are high-risk environments because they are crowded, busy, and full of people in a hurry. Attackers know travelers often connect quickly without verifying network details.
To stay safe:
- Verify the official airport Wi‑Fi through airport signage or staff
- Be cautious of hotspot names like “Free Airport WiFi” or similar variations
- Avoid conducting sensitive financial transactions unless necessary
- Use your Dedicated IP VPN for the entire session
- Prefer mobile tethering if the public network seems suspicious
- Disable Bluetooth when not in use
- Lock your screen whenever stepping away
Airports are also places where accounts may trigger fraud alerts due to unusual geography. A Dedicated IP VPN can provide a more consistent online identity, which may help reduce unnecessary account challenges compared to rotating shared IP addresses.
Mobile Device Security Tips on Public Wi‑Fi
Phones and tablets are often used more casually than laptops, but they still access email, cloud storage, banking apps, and work messaging tools.
Protect your mobile devices by:
- Installing your Dedicated IP VPN app in advance
- Enabling auto-connect on untrusted Wi‑Fi
- Updating iOS or Android regularly
- Removing old or unused apps
- Turning off automatic connection to public networks
- Using biometric lock plus a strong passcode
- Enabling remote wipe and device tracking
- Avoiding sideloaded apps and unofficial app stores
If you frequently travel between Israel and South Korea, set your devices to connect only to known networks and ensure the VPN launches automatically when joining unfamiliar Wi‑Fi.
Laptop Security Tips for Remote Workers
Laptops often hold the most sensitive data. For work travel, they need extra protection.
Follow these steps:
- Enable full-disk encryption
- Keep the operating system and browser updated
- Use a standard user account instead of admin for daily work
- Turn on the firewall
- Disable printer sharing and file sharing on public networks
- Use strong, unique passwords with a password manager
- Enable MFA on all work-critical services
- Lock the screen whenever you step away
Most importantly, configure your Dedicated IP VPN to include a kill switch if available. This feature blocks internet traffic if the VPN connection drops, preventing accidental data exposure on public Wi‑Fi.
